About the Item

A large pair of Charles X bronze and marble five-light candelabra now fitted as table lamps. This striking pair combine honey-colored Siena marble and dark crisp scrolling bronze in a manner both warm and powerful. , Each with a marble column raised on a richly patinated bronze fluted and acanthus leaf capped shaped tripod base with its conforming marble plinth. Rising from a trefoil base and bronze foot they taper to six -light five-arm candelabra, all supporting a capitol of five fluted candle sconces fitted with faux candlesticks surrounding a central pan that supports and thence to bouillotte style tole shades in deep red.
